#d16443 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d16443 is composed of 82% red, 39.2%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 67.9%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 13.9 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 54.1%. #d16443 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c886 with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d16443 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d16443 has RGB values of R:209, G:100,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.68,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13722691.

Shades and Tints of #d16443
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fbf3f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d16443
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928682 is the less saturated color, while #fe4c16 is the most saturated one.
